Boss Rafa Benitez was happy with our performance during the 2-0 victory over PSV Eindhoven which saw us finish top of Group C.
He said: “We are really pleased with the victory and it is good for the supporters and the club but unfortunately we have some injuries with Mark Gonzalez the more serious,”
“Gonzalez will be out for at least two weeks with his hamstring which is a blow for us. Xabi has a dead leg and Pennant has spasms in his hamstring so we will have to see how he is.
“When you lose two players in the first half it makes it more difficult and we had Bolo Zenden and Luis Garcia who wasn’t 100 per cent fit.
“Gerrard played well and it was good for us to see him running forward and scoring goals.”
